How doesThe Masked Singerwork?
Michael Becker/FOX

The Masked Singeris an ongoing competition where a group of masked celebrities compete against each other in costume, with the audience and judging panel voting on the performances.
Joining the audience and hostNick Cannonare four celebrity panelists —Robin Thicke,Jenny McCarthy,Nicole ScherzingerandKen Jeong— who try their best to correctly identify each performer based on what little clues they get during each episode.
Although the celebrities get to use their real voices while singing, during pre-taped interview clips (which feature hints about their identities), their voices have been distorted.
At the end of every episode, the losing celebrity’s identity is finally revealed.

When didThe Masked Singerfirst premiere?
Antonio Brown.Michael Becker/FOX

The Masked Singerfirst aired on Fox on Jan. 2, 2019.
Its inaugural season featured 10 episodes and saw 12 masked celebrities face off:La Toya Jacksonas Alien,Tori Spellingas Unicorn,Joey Fatoneas Rabbit,Gladys Knightas Bee,Margaret Choas Poodle,Donny Osmondas Peacock,Rumer Willisas Lion,Ricki Lakeas Raven, Terry Bradshaw as Deer, Antonio Brown as Hippo,Tommy Chongas Pineapple andT-Painas Monster.
Rapper T-Pain won the first season of the show, with Osmond placing second and Knight finishing third.
